model.storage_name(self.name)
[236, 245] in /gems/dm-core-1.2.0.rc1/lib/dm-core/model.rb
236 # the storage name (ie., table name, for database stores) associated with
237 # this resource in the given repository
238 #
239 # @api public
240 def storage_name(repository_name = default_repository_name)
=> 241 storage_names[repository_name] ||= repository(repository_name).adapter.resource_naming_convention.call(default_storage_name).freeze
242 end
/gems/dm-core-1.2.0.rc1/lib/dm-core/repository.rb
145 def create(resources)
146 adapter.create(resources)
147 end
dm-core-1.2.0.rc1/lib/dm-core/resource/persistence_state/transient.rb
60 def create_resource
61 repository.create([ resource ])
62 end
分享到:
相关推荐
它可能包含了如何配置DataMapper,如何创建新的映射器类,以及如何在CodeIgniter框架中整合DataMapper的步骤。 `license.txt`文件则包含了项目的授权协议,对于开源软件来说,理解许可证的条款非常重要,以确保正确...
iBATIS.NET - DataMapper Application Framework Version 1.6.1
《深入理解IBatis DataMapper:从1.6.2到1.9的演变与实践》 IBatis DataMapper,作为一款轻量级的持久层框架,以其灵活性和易用性在Java开发领域广受欢迎。本篇文章将围绕"IBatis.DataMapper.1.6.2.bin.zip"和...
### Mule ESB WebService Consumer 结合 DataMapper 的使用 #### 概述 Mule ESB(Enterprise Service Bus)作为一款强大的集成平台,能够帮助企业轻松地实现应用、数据和服务之间的集成。本文主要介绍如何利用Mule...
IBatisNet.DataMapper 1.6.1.0之简单三层 首先介绍Solution的架构,一共分四个项目: Web :前台应用; BLL :业务处理层,如果嫌麻烦,可以再进一步抽象出来,然后将代码放置Web层的aspx.cs里面; Model :这个就...
标题 "IBatis.DataMapper.1.6.2" 指的是 IBatis 数据映射器的一个特定版本,即 1.6.2 版本。IBatis 是一个流行且广泛使用的开源持久层框架,它允许开发者将 SQL 查询与.NET 应用程序中的对象模型进行解耦,提供了一...
**IBatisNet.DataMapper简介** IBatisNet是一个用于.NET平台的持久层框架,它提供了数据库访问的简单方式,使得开发者可以将关注点集中在业务逻辑上,而非繁琐的SQL语句和数据访问代码。IBatisNet.DataMapper是其...
**DataMapper ORM 知识点详解** DataMapper ORM(Object-Relational Mapping)是一种流行的数据库抽象层,用于将关系型数据库的数据映射为面向对象的编程语言中的对象。在PHP框架CodeIgniter中,DataMapper扩展了...
1. **实体管理**:DataMapper允许开发者定义数据模型类,这些类代表数据库中的表。每个类都有与之对应的属性,这些属性与数据库表的字段相对应。通过实例化这些类,开发者可以创建、读取、更新和删除数据库中的记录...
作为一个DataMapper应用框架,iBATIS.NET的主要目标是简化数据库操作,使得开发者可以更加专注于业务逻辑,而不是底层的数据访问细节。 在iBATIS.NET中,数据映射的概念是核心,它将数据库操作与应用程序代码分离,...
Ibatis.DataMapper.1.6.2 for .NET 是一个针对.NET框架的版本,它是开源对象关系映射(ORM)工具iBATIS的.NET实现。iBATIS最初由Clinton Begin创建,后来发展成为MyBatis,现在是Java平台上的一个流行ORM框架。然而...
**Laravel 开发框架与 t3v_datamapper 扩展** 在 Laravel 开发中,t3v_datamapper 是一个专门为 Typo3 内容管理系统设计的扩展,旨在将 Laravel 的优雅数据库处理和验证机制引入到 Typo3 中。Laravel 以其强大的...
这个框架的核心是数据映射器(DataMapper),它允许开发者将SQL语句和.NET对象之间的映射关系进行定义,从而实现数据的自动转换和操作。 **IBatis.DataMapper.1.6.2** IBatis.DataMapper是IBatis.Net的核心组件,...
标题中的“ibatisnet.common.dll”、“Ibatis.DataMapper.dll”和“MySql.Data.dll.rar”分别代表了.NET环境中使用的三个不同组件。以下是这些组件的详细解释: 1. **ibatisnet.common.dll**:这是iBATIS.NET框架的...
Ruby 数据库访问库 DataMapper 是一个强大的对象关系映射(ORM)框架,它为 Ruby 开发者提供了与数据库交互的灵活工具。ORM 是一种编程技术,允许开发者使用面向对象的编程语言来操作数据库,而无需直接编写 SQL ...
iBATIS DataMapper 1.6 是一个针对Java和.NET平台的数据访问框架,它主要功能是简化数据库操作,将SQL语句与业务逻辑代码分离。iBATIS DataMapper 使用XML文件来定义数据库交互,包括存储过程和SQL语句,使得开发者...
《IBatisNet.DataMapper 1.6.1.0:构建简单三层架构解析》 IBatisNet.DataMapper,是基于.NET平台的一个轻量级持久层框架,它将SQL语句与业务逻辑分离,实现了数据访问层与业务逻辑层的解耦。在1.6.1.0版本中,该...
《IBatisNet.DataMapper 1.6.1.0:构建简单三层架构的深度解析》 IBatisNet.DataMapper 1.6.1.0 是一个流行的数据访问框架,它在.NET环境中为开发者提供了强大的数据映射功能。在这个示例项目“IBatisNet....
本资源是ASP.NET项目的一个实例,使用了IBatisNet.DataMapper 1.6.1.0版本,这是一个轻量级的数据访问框架,实现了数据层与业务逻辑层、表示层的分离,实现简单三层架构。 IBatisNet.DataMapper是.NET平台上的一个...